Hail in Iron County, Missouri: 80 recorded events between 1958 and 2025. The strongest on record measured 2.75. That places the county #1,699 nationally and #102 statewide for this hazard.

Reporting practice changed over time — early decades are undercounted, not calmer.

The busiest decade for hail in Iron County is the 2000s, when 29 of the county's 80 recorded events were logged. Comparing decades is useful for spotting active periods, but the earliest years are thin because systematic reporting for this hazard began later.

Within the Iron County archive, hail makes up 36.0% of all recorded severe weather across 7 hazard types. Nationally the county sits at #1,699 for this hazard and #102 within Missouri, putting it in the 44.9 percentile of all U.S. counties.

Apr is the peak month for hail in Iron County with 24 recorded events, while Dec is the quietest. Seasonality here is a property of the archive as much as the climate: reports cluster where population and spotter networks are densest.

Where does the hail data for Iron County come from?

All events come from the NOAA/NCEI Storm Events Database, the federal public-domain archive of severe weather reports. Dates are UTC, damage is as reported and not inflation-adjusted, and the most recent entries may still be revised.
